Refrigerators - When do I need to change my air filter?

Solution
In general, you should change the air filter every six months (in most models, the filter status light on your display will prompt you to replace the filter). Replacing the air filter will ensure optimal filtering of refrigerator odors.
You may want to adjust this time period depending on the types and amounts of food you typically store in your refrigerator. To order replacement filters, simply go to our Filter & Parts page. Remember to order the same filter type that is currently in your refrigerator.
